I experience about 99% of the time (but not always) a problem, where after 
waking up my G5
(10.4.8) from sleep,
the running X window manager (`ion3' in my case) does no longer work in so far 
as
every attempt to create a new window results in the error message given as the 
subject
of this mail and a message from the respective program (e.g. `gv') that it is 
unable to
open the display.

in the 'troubleshooting Xfree86' page on the Fink site I found a work around, 
namely
manually removing the (and recreating a new empty) .Xauthority file. this 
indeed works.
(and thanks very much for that hint -- up to now I found no other cure  than to 
abort and 
restart Xdarwin).

the reason for the problem given in the 'troubleshooting' page
is:
========================================cut======================================
this can be caused by some VNC installations, by running XDarwin through sudo, 
and 
probably some other freak accidents.
========================================cut======================================

I _do_ have tightvnc installed (but how could it do harm if not running?), I do 
_not_ run 
XDarwin through sudo. is my problem a regular 'freak accident'? does anyone 
experience 
similar problems after wake up from sleep mode? does anybody
have a clue what can go wrong "overnight"?
